- In this role you will
- KPI & Dashboard Ownership: Design and automated deployment of real-time dashboards and KPI metrics to ensure a "Single Source of Truth" that transitions the organization from reactive reporting to proactive, actionable insights for leadership.
- System Transformation & Automation: Serve as the lead business stakeholder for ERP enhancements, defining functional requirements and driving automation to eliminate manual reporting and close process gaps.
- Cross-Functional Optimization: Identify and resolve process bottlenecks by executing process improvements that reduce manual data entry and streamline information flow between teams.
- Digital Innovation: Proactively identify and integrate emerging technologies, including AI-based tools, to enhance business processes, predictive reporting, and overall organizational efficiency.
- Required qualifications
- 7+ years of experience driving supply chain process optimization and design, specifically within high-growth technology or manufacturing industries.
- 4+ years of experience in business process mapping (ie. Lucidchart, Visio, Miro) within a hardware environment.
- Mastery of ERP (ie. NetSuite) and P2P (ie. Coupa) platforms.
- Proficient in SQL/Python and data visualization tools (ie. Looker Studio, Tableau, Power BI, or Mode).
- Practical experience applying Lean, Six Sigma, or similar process improvement frameworks to supply chain workflows.
- Exceptional ability to map information flow with upstream/downstream impacts and manage the relationship between multiple cross-functional systems and tools
- Desirable qualifications
- Degree in Industrial Engineering, Supply Chain, or a related technical field
- Six Sigma Certification
- Experience across multiple supply chain domains
- Passion for continuous improvement with the curiosity to uncover gaps, resilience to manage ambiguity, and drive to optimize processes and create solutions
- Forward-thinking approach and tenacity to anticipate risks/opportunities and proactively drive towards the desired outcomes
